The ridges, slopes, lakes basins and valleys of the Inyo National Forest are so infinitely varied that visitors will find endless opportunities for nature viewing. It is a land of extremes, from hot desert sagebrush country to lush, green meadows, icy lakes, towering pines and granite ridgelines; choose a climate zone and the Inyo will not disappoint. The contrast in elevation, from 5,000-foot alluvial plains to 14,000-foot summits, supports diverse populations of plants and animals. Head out on foot on any of the forest’s hiking trails to see what nature is capable of producing.
It is not uncommon to encounter different species of wildlife, especially bears, when nature viewing. As such, it is encouraged to practice bear awareness when traveling in bear country.
